A Note From Our Pastor
Center Grove Family & Friends:

As we begin Black History Month 2022, let us remember that the celebration of Black History is too remarkable to be confined to just one month each year. We should celebrate Black History, Black Lives, and Black Excellence at all times and in all places. I remember my childhood and hearing the stories of generations past and never did I imagine that those stories would inspire me throughout my life. We each can testify to strong women and men from our past who persevered in spite of the challenges and evils that they faced in life. I believe the key to a brighter future for us as a people today can be found in drawing from the deep well of our beautiful, but yet complex past as a people.

During this Black History, I invite you to join me in remembering where we have come from. Your story is important! My story is important! Our story is important! Maybe it’s time to pull out all those family photos and remember what God has done. I leave you with these words from the third stanza of “Lift Every Voice and Sing,” written by James Weldon Johnson. Johnson shapes the words in the third stanza of the poem in the form of a prayer and I encourage you to pray these words as you reflect upon and remember your story:

God of our weary years,
God of our silent tears,
Thou who hast brought us thus far on the way;
Thou who hast by thy might
Led us into the light,
Keep us forever in the path, we pray.

Lest our feet stray from the places, our God, where we met thee;
Lest our hearts drunk with the wine of the world, we forget thee;
Shadowed beneath thy hand,
May we forever stand,
True to our God,
True to our native land.
(*The United Methodist Hymnal, p. 519)

Never forget!
Pastor Cowser
